Maiden this today. Rolls to the left half flap and even worst at full. Landed safely. took out the angle meter and found 4 degrees more flap on right wing at half and 8 degrees at full flaps. All horn positions the same, and rod in outer most hole. also some off set the elevator. ok at neutral but offset when up and down. Taking out the 6ch and going to 14ch with each servo getting it's own channel. by passing the blue box except for gear which worked great.Comment

What kind of vehicle do you have now? I can get this thing into my VW Sportwagen and it will also fit inside my daughter's VW Golf. In the Golf, it'll lay down the middle with the back seats folded and poke through between the front seats, with the nose a few inches away from the infotainment screen. Wings can go on either side of the fuse. Then I have a shelf where another large foamie can go. Yet another plane (broken down) can go in the front passenger footwell and over the seat.Comment
